> So it looks like the versions that I have built don't work for you. I am
> not sure why. Maybe the part that isn't statically linked fails to load
> because of mismatch with your glibc version?
> Jeff or Blaisorblade understand this better than I do. (CCed list)
Until now, glibc mismatch is a concern only if pcap is used - and luckily 
there are big warnings about that when compiling. I've not yet found an 
exception.
The general rule is that NSS must dlopen libraries choosen 
by /etc/nsswitch.conf, so static linking cannot be used for that. Hostname 
resolution for instance is affected.
